media: ti-vpe: cal: Move CAL I/O accessors to cal.h



To prepare for the split of the camerarx code to a separate file, move
the CAL I/O accessors to cal.h. This requires renaming the accessors
with a cal_prefix, as the current names are too generic and prone to
namespace clashes.

The reg_read() and read_write() macros, that cover both CAL and CAMERARX
register access, are split in two groups of inline functions, one for
CAL access and one for CAMERARX access.
